如何快速查找C语言编译时的错误
发布时间:2025-05-19 02:03:22 发布人:远客网络
一、如何快速查找C语言编译时的错误
1、一定要选一个好的编译器。如果编译器设计的不合理,那么编译错误的上报就可能不正确,甚至是误导编程人员,增加查找错误的难度。
2、目前主流的编译器,在这方面差别不大。
3、编译器在输出编译错误时,会提示出错在哪一行。对于可视化编译器,通过操作可以直接定位到出错行。这一判断并不一定准确,不过大多数问题都出在指定的行,或上下两行中。
4、确定出错行后,根据提示的信息,进一步查找出错原因。这一步的可能性多种多样,无法逐一描述。不过其本质还在于查看出错信息。对于英语水平高的人,最好使用英文原版,因为有些汉化版的翻译并不准确。
5、如果不了解出错信息的含义,可以将出错信息复制并在网上搜索,查找答案。
6、要做到快速处理,解决编译错误,最重要一点就是多写代码。出现过,解决过的问题,下次出的时候就会更容易解决。所以当把所有常见的错误都处理过后,就能做到快速查找并解决编译错误了。
二、c语言编译出错,怎么查找错误出在哪行
1、在解决C语言编译错误时,可以遵循以下几个步骤来有效地定位错误所在。
2、首先,打开包含错误信息的源代码文件。接下来,在命令行或集成开发环境中查看具体的错误类型,这有助于初步判断问题所在。
3、接着,根据错误提示进行操作。通常,错误提示会包含一个链接或光标,点击或双击这个链接或光标,会直接将编辑器的光标定位到出错的代码行上。这样可以快速定位问题,减少查找时间。
4、同时,在查找错误时,建议逐行检查代码,关注变量声明、数据类型匹配以及括号、花括号等符号的正确使用。此外,也要检查函数调用是否正确,参数是否匹配。
5、此外,可以利用IDE的代码提示和语法高亮功能,这些工具通常能帮助开发者更快地发现潜在的错误。
6、总之,通过仔细阅读错误提示,并利用IDE的功能,可以有效地定位C语言编译错误的具体行号,从而更快地解决问题。
三、C语言 编程后,有错误,怎么查看是那部分出错了!
1、【编写完代码后直接编译,如果有错误,编译器会自动弹出提示的】
2、如上图简单的C程序,编写完之后直接点击编译,然后会弹出错误信息,如下图所示:
3、修改错误之后,再次编译就可以得到正确的输出结果,如下图所示:
4、C语言是一种计算机程序设计语言。它既有高级语言的特点,又具有汇编语言的特点。它可以作为系统设计语言,编写工作系统应用程序,也可以作为应用程序设计语言,编写不依赖计算机硬件的应用程序。
5、C语言适用范围大。适合于多种操作系统,如Windows、DOS、UNIX、LINUX等等;也适用于多种机型。C语言对编写需要硬件进行操作的场合,明显优于其它高级语言,有一些大型应用软件也是用C语言编写的。